Is or very low sample concentration of the physiologically active substance derived from an organism, even for a sample containing a component having an interference effect with respect to AL, more accurately, or, in less time, and detecting the physiologically active substance of biological origin or measurement of the concentration is to provide a possible technology. The sample containing the predetermined physiologically active substance such as endotoxin and dispersing the adsorbed microparticles of the predetermined physiologically active substance, to concentrate the predetermined physiologically active substance in the sample by adsorbing the predetermined physiologically active substance in the microparticles. Thereafter, microparticles were separated recovered to induce aggregation reaction by reacting with the AL, and performs measurement of the predetermined physiologically active substance by detecting the flocculation by optical means.
